当前位置: 首页 > news >正文

电影院管理系统的设计与实现

一、前言

在飞速发展的今天,网络已成为人们重要的交流平台。电影院每天都有大量的需要通过网络发布,为此,本人开发了一个基于B/S(浏览器/服务器)模式的电影院管理系统。

该系统以Java编程语言、springboot框架、MySQL数据库和Web前端等为开发技术,实现了添加、修改、查看、删除系统数据。本系统采取组件化的方式对系统进行拆分,并对数据库中各个表的增删查改、表与表之间的约束关系进行分析与设计,最终实现符合用户需求功能的商业级应用。

系统界面简洁大方,布局合理,易操作易上手。对应用户的每一步操作,系统都能高响应地做出反馈。系统具体包含对用户的管理、用户注册、最新电影、电影分类管理、场次管理、电影、订单中心管理、取消订单管理等功能,为电影院提供一个管理平台,实现对数据地高效、安全地管理。

二、技术环境

jdk版本:1.8 及以上
ide工具:Eclipse或者 IDEA,微信小程序开发工具
数据库: mysql5.7 (必须5.7)
编程语言: Java
java框架:SpringBoot
maven: 3.6.1
详细技术:HTML+CSS+JAVA+SpringBoot+MYSQL+VUE+MAVEN

三、功能设计

架构设计

功能结构

用例图

1.普通用户主要使用系统的¥电影选座预订业务,下图所示为普通用户的用例图。

管理员主要负责用户管理、电影管理、电影分类管理、留言管理、系统管理、订单管理,下图所示描述管理员的用例图。

流程图

注册用户注册的活动图如下图所示

用户登录活动图如下图。

用户使用功能活动图如下图所示。

修改密码活动图如下图所示。

四、数据设计

五.部分效果展示

登录注册模块

评论模块

电影模块

管理员模块-电影管理

管理员模块-订单管理

管理员模块-分类管理

源码及文档获取

(可以直接联系我获取哦!)

(需要功能定制或者其它项目也可联系我,十年经验,很多项目待我慢慢分享!)

相关文章:

  • VINS-Fusion 简介、安装、编译、数据集/相机实测
  • Linux系统编程 | IPC对象---共享内存
  • 算法的几大模块
  • HTML 从入门到起飞 · 系列合集:一站式学习不掉线
  • htmlcss考核
  • 6.11小测(html、css)
  • [深度学习]目标检测基础
  • RADIUS服务器的核心应用场景与ASP认证服务器的快速对接指南
  • MIT线性代数第二讲笔记
  • docker(学习笔记第一课) 使用nginx +https + wordpress
  • 视觉通才模型:最新综述 [ 2025 IJCV ]
  • AI for 数据分析:技术演进与应用实践
  • Flink CDC MySQL 表字段定义为 decimal 输出乱码问题优雅解决方式
  • logback常用配置
  • aws(学习笔记第四十四课) opensearch
  • ShardingSphere 全面学习路径
  • 理解 package.json 中的版本控制:“nuxt“: “3.16.0“ vs “nuxt“: “^3.16.0“ 的深层差异
  • 青少年编程与数学 01-011 系统软件简介 21 杀毒软件及安全软件
  • Android 多 BaseUrl 动态切换策略(结合 ServiceManager 实现)
  • 【数据结构中哈希函数与哈希表】
  • 环保网站模板 html/重庆seo研究中心
  • 温州网站建设设计/东莞搜索引擎推广
  • 宝鸡做网站公司/网络推广平台排名
  • 做暧昧免费视频大全网站/windows优化大师官网
  • 基于h5的企业网站建设/百度竞价排名医院事件
  • 你会怎么做外国的网站吗/关于校园推广的软文